Foundation Sealing in Birmingham, AL
Foundation sealing services involve applying specialized materials to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building’s foundation to prevent water infiltration and protect against moisture-related damage. These projects typically include sealing cracks, joints, and vulnerable areas in basements, crawl spaces, or concrete slabs, helping to maintain structural integrity and reduce issues like mold growth or basement flooding. Homeowners often seek foundation sealing when they notice signs of water intrusion, such as damp walls, musty odors, or uneven flooring, or as a proactive measure to safeguard their property from future water damage.
Before requesting foundation sealing, property owners should consider the current condition of their foundation, including any existing cracks or damage, and determine the scope of the area that needs treatment. It’s also helpful to understand the types of sealing products available and their suitability for specific foundation types and local climate conditions. Proper assessment and preparation can ensure the sealing process effectively addresses water entry points and contributes to the long-term stability of the property.

Common Foundation Sealing Jobs
Foundation Sealing - Sealing cracks and gaps to prevent moisture intrusion and structural damage.
Basement Sealing - Applying sealants to basement walls to reduce water seepage and humidity issues.
Driveway and Garage Sealing - Protecting concrete surfaces from water damage and surface deterioration.
Crawl Space Sealing - Closing off access points to improve energy efficiency and prevent pest entry.
Pier and Post Sealing - Sealing around piers and posts to safeguard against water damage and wood rot.
Foundation Crack Repair - Filling and sealing cracks to maintain structural integrity and prevent further damage.
Foundation Sealing Questions
What is foundation sealing? Foundation sealing involves applying protective materials to prevent water infiltration and reduce moisture-related damage to the foundation.
Why is foundation sealing important? Sealing helps protect the foundation from water damage, cracks, and shifting, which can lead to structural issues over time.
What types of foundations can be sealed? Both basement and crawl space foundations can benefit from sealing to improve durability and moisture control.
When should foundation sealing be performed? Sealing is typically recommended when signs of moisture or cracks appear, or as part of regular maintenance to prevent future problems.
